1. WhatsApp launches 2 step Verification.

Whatsapp launched its 2 step verification feature for providing more security to its users. The facebook owned company started testing this feature for quite some time via its Beta version.

Users can enable this feature by going to the menu > settings > account > and enabling 2 step verification.
You have to provide a unique 6 digit passcode and email ID. If you forget the passcode it can be recalled through email.

3. Reliance Jio to launch mobile number starting with 6.

Reliance Jio is soon going to launch Mobile numbers starting with 6 in Rajasthan, Assam, and Tamilnadu.
DoT has allotted MSC codes beginning with 6 in these 3 states. With 80 Million 4G subscribers Jio is aiming to reach 100 million target set by Mukesh Ambani by the end of the fiscal year.
